What Does Selling As-Is Mean? 🤔
Great question! When you sell as-is, you’re selling your house just the way it is—flaws and all. No renovations or paint jobs necessary. This means you might attract buyers looking for a bargain or real estate investors who want to flip it.
Here’s a quick rundown of what to expect when you sell as-is:
- Buyers may want to skip inspection reports.
- Offers might be lower due to the property’s condition.
- The selling process is usually faster—no waiting on repairs.
